We welcome applicants of all backgrounds, identities, and experiences to join us in building a healthcare community where everyone can belong, thrive, and contribute.Detailed Job Description And Main ResponsibilitiesAs a Trainee Clinical Coder, you will start on a Band 3 and be regularly assessed during an extensive training and development programme. Once all local competencies have been met you will become a Band 4 Clinical Coder. This training process takes between 12-18 months to complete. There is further progression to a Band 5 Senior Clinical Coder, if you successfully pass the National Clinical Coding Qualification (NCCQ).You will be trained to abstract, analyse, and interpret complex clinical information found within patients’ electronic health records and translate this to the most accurate clinical codes for diagnosis, co-morbidities and procedures undertaken for all discharged patients.
